Active Aging at a 24-hour Gym: Functional Strength for Seniors

If you want to keep hiking, gardening, traveling, and moving confidently through every season, a simple functional-strength routine can help. Our neighbor-focused 24-hour gym setup—with refreshed interiors and clear training zones—makes it easier for seniors to train for real life, one visit at a time. Start each visit with 5–8 minutes of easy cardio and gentle joint circles for hips, shoulders, and ankles. Prioritize “everyday strength” moves: sit-to-stands, step-ups, carries, and light hinging patterns. Add balance training 2–3 days per week: heel-to-toe walks, supported single-leg stands, and slow marching. Use the functional turf zone for simple walking drills, sled pushes at a comfortable load, or farmer carries. Choose a “leave-one-rep-in-the-tank” effort so you finish sessions feeling better, not wiped out. Build a two-day strength base (20–35 minutes) and a third “mobility + light cardio” day for consistency. Ask staff to help you set up machines and pick safe starting weights—especially if you’re returning after time off. Whether you’re training for a hike in the Ashland hills or hitting an early morning class at your local Snap Fitness, your progress starts with smart, safe movement.   Let’s break down how to notice, navigate, and manage pain before it leads to injury.   First, Know the Difference Between Soreness and Pain Mild muscle soreness (think: the kind you get after trying a new workout or increasing weights) is customary and even expected. But sharp, sudden, or persistent pain is a red flag.   Here’s a quick way to tell the difference:   Soreness: Feels like tightness, dull ache, or mild discomfort that shows up a few hours after working out, typically improves with movement.   Pain: Feels sharp, stabbing, or burning during or after movement, often worsens with activity and doesn’t go away with rest.   If it’s pain, it’s time to press pause — not push through.   Smart Moves: How to Keep Progressing Without Pushing Past Your Limits Instead of stopping altogether, try making simple adjustments to keep moving while managing discomfort safely. Here are a few ways to modify your routine:    Scale Back Temporarily Reduce the weight, limit the reps, or shorten your workout duration. Listen for feedback from your body and gradually reintroduce intensity when things feel better.    Use Exercise Modifications Swap out high-impact movements for joint-friendly alternatives. For example:   – Replace running with brisk walking or cycling   – Trade squats for wall sits   – Use resistance bands instead of heavy weights   Ask a Trainer for Help  At Snap Fitness Southern Oregon, our personal training services are designed to help you train smarter. A certified trainer can show you proper techniques, guide you through modifications, and build a routine that supports your injury recovery goals.   Quick Tips for Safe, Pain-Free Workouts Keep your body feeling good and ready for anything Southern Oregon life throws your way:   – Warm Up First: A 5–10 minute warm-up (think dynamic stretching or a light cardio warm-up) preps your muscles and joints.  – Stay Hydrated: Dehydrated muscles are more prone to cramps and strains — especially during warmer months on the Rogue Valley trails.   –  Rest When Needed: Rest days are part of progress. Muscle repair and injury recovery happen off the gym floor. –  Pay Attention to Patterns: If the same pain pops up during a particular move, it’s time to rework your form or replace the exercise. Start Early or Go Late When exercising outdoors, timing your workouts to avoid the peak heat of midday is crucial. Early morning or late evening workouts are your best friends, as the cooler temperatures reduce stress on the body and help maintain energy levels. If you’re training for a summer event, consider incorporating gym sessions during these times at a facility like Snap Fitness Southern Oregon, which offers 24-hour access so you can plan your workouts before or after work without weather constraints. Dress for Success The proper workout attire can make a huge difference in handling the heat. Choose light-colored, loose-fitting clothing made from breathable, moisture-wicking fabrics. Such clothing keeps your body cool and dry, allowing sweat to evaporate quickly. Accessories like hats or visors can protect you from direct sunlight, and proper footwear can prevent blisters or discomfort, especially if you switch between the great outdoors and gym floors. Prioritize Hydration Water is your best ally in the summer heat. Hydrating before, during, and after workouts is vital to keeping your body functioning optimally. Dehydration can significantly impact your physical performance and recovery, leading to fatigue or heat exhaustion. Keep a water bottle close at hand, and for longer or more intense sessions, consider drinks that replenish electrolytes. At Snap Fitness Southern Oregon, hydration stations encourage members to stay hydrated, promoting safety and performance. Listen to Your Body’s Signals Heat can challenge your usual workout routines, so it’s essential to heed your body’s signals. If you experience dizziness, nausea, or extreme fatigue, stop your activity, find shade, and hydrate. Training your body to adapt to higher temperatures should be done gradually. Understanding the Link Between Exercise and Mental Health Physical activity plays a significant role in promoting mental health. Regular exercise at a gym impacts the brain positively by producing several “feel-good” chemicals. Endorphins, dopamine, norepinephrine, and serotonin are released during physical activity, which helps improve mood, anxiety, and stress levels. Stress Relief Through Exercise: When you exercise, your body experiences physical stress, which releases endorphins—a category of hormones that act as natural painkillers and mood elevators. As a result, the stress accumulated from daily challenges can be alleviated after a good gym workout. Incorporating gym sessions into your routine can replace stress-related emotions with a more positive outlook. Boosting Mental Wellness: Just 30 minutes of exercise a few times a week can drastically improve mental wellness. Regular physical activity can help reduce symptoms associated with depression, ADHD, and anxiety. Moreover, increased blood flow to the brain enhances mental clarity and cognitive functions, leading to a sharper mind and improved focus.
